Schuler, JohannesSchuler, Johannes, b. Matrei am Brenner (Tyrol), Dec. 11, 1800, d. Innsbruck (Tyrol), Oct. 12, 1859. Law scholar and writer. At first university professor in Innsbruck, 1848 Member of the Frankfurt National Assembly. Wrote novellas, opera books and political papers. Works: Jakob Stainer, around 1830 (novella); Die 10 glücklichen Tage, 1834 (libretto); Tirolische Gedanken, 1852. - Edition: Gesammelte Schriften (with a summary of his biography) 1861.
